It’s been over a month since the sad demise of young Bollywood actor Sushant Singh Rajput. The very news about his untimely death had the entire nation in a state of shock. It’s still hard to believe that the actor is no longer with us. The investigation regarding the same is in full process. As a part of the investigation, various Bollywood biggies including the likes of filmmakers Aditya Chopra and Mahesh Bhatt were recently interrogated.

It was only this Monday when Mahesh Bhatt was interrogated by Mumbai police. Following this, the veteran filmmaker’s statement on Sushant Singh Rajput’s death was recorded by the cops.

As per a report in Republic, Mahesh Bhatt’s interrogation went in around for three hours. Following which in a discussion Republic TV’s head honcho Arnab Goswami raised a series of questions including the ‘VIP Treatment’ which the filmmaker received during his interogation, and also on why DCP had the meeting with Mahesh when he was there for interrogation.
